Table 9

indicates the multiple register functions of the LED cathode,

modem, and triggers. This table shows the bit configuration for each cath-
ode bit. Bits 5, 6, and 7 do not carry any significance within the LED
matrix. These three bits are control bits for the modem reset, Trig1, and
Trig2 functions, respectively.

Modem Reset
The Modem Reset signal, MRESET, is used to reset an optional socket
modem. This signal is controlled by bit 5 in the register shown in

Table 9

.

The MRESET signal is available at the embedded modem socket inter-
face (J9, Pin 1). Setting this bit Low places the optional socket modem into
a reset state. The user must pull this bit High again to enable the socket
modem. Reference the appropriate documentation for the socket modem to
reset timing requirements.
